One of Nollywood’s most anticipated cinematic releases of 2026, Headless, is gearing up for a nationwide theatrical debut on March 13, promising audiences an intense and gripping thriller experience. Packed with suspense, mystery, and social commentary, the film explores the murky intersections of power, crime, and ambition within Nigeria’s entertainment and political spheres.
Directed and produced by Michael W. Ndiomu, the creative mind behind the acclaimed supernatural thriller The Origin: Madam Koi-Koi, Headless represents a bold step into darker, more psychologically charged storytelling. Ndiomu is known for crafting narratives that push boundaries, and this latest offering appears set to raise the bar even higher for Nigerian thrillers.
A Dark And Twisting Plot
At the heart of Headless is a chilling discovery that sparks a complex investigation. The story centres on a morally conflicted film producer whose life spirals into chaos after a decapitated human head is found in the boot of his car. The shocking find immediately throws him into the spotlight, raising questions about guilt, innocence, and the hidden dealings behind the glitz of the movie industry.
As law enforcement agencies and shadowy political figures close in, layers of secrets begin to unravel, revealing a dangerous web of corruption, power struggles, and criminal alliances. Powerful Performances And High-Risk Stunts
Leading the cast is Gideon Okeke, who delivers what is expected to be one of the most intense performances of his career. Known for his versatility and emotional depth, Okeke reportedly went the extra mile by performing his own high-risk stunts, refusing to use a stunt double.
Sources close to the production describe some of these scenes as “death-defying,” with the actor pushing physical and emotional boundaries to ensure authenticity. His dedication adds a raw edge to the film, heightening its realism and tension.
Also starring in the film is Uzoamaka Aniunoh, whose growing reputation as a powerful screen presence continues to earn her major roles. Veteran actor Segun Arinze brings gravitas and complexity, while Baaj Adebule, Ruby Okezie, and Femi Branch round out the ensemble with compelling performances that deepen the narrative. A Strong Festival Debut
Before its upcoming cinema release, Headless already made a notable impact on the international film circuit. The movie was selected as the Opening Night Film at the 2024 Africa International Film Festival (AFRIFF), a prestigious honour that underscored its quality and cinematic strength.
The festival premiere introduced the film to critics, industry professionals, and global audiences, generating early buzz and positive feedback. Viewers praised its storytelling, cinematography, and bold approach to sensitive themes, further raising anticipation for its nationwide release.
Nationwide Distribution And Expectations
FilmOne Entertainment, one of Nigeria’s leading film distribution companies, has signed on to distribute Headless across cinemas nationwide. The deal ensures wide access, giving audiences in major cities and beyond the opportunity to experience the film on the big screen.
